First and foremost, let's understand what a baking paper roll is and its properties. Baking paper, also known as parchment paper, is a heat-resistant paper that is coated with silicone to make it non-stick. It is commonly used in baking to line baking sheets, pans, and molds, preventing food from sticking and making cleanup a breeze. Baking paper rolls come in various sizes and qualities, offering flexibility for different baking needs.

  1. Non-stick surface: Strudels are typically made with a thin layer of dough that can be delicate and prone to sticking. The non-stick surface of baking paper ensures that the dough can be easily rolled out, shaped, and transferred to the baking sheet without tearing or sticking. This is especially important when working with thin strudel dough, which requires precision and a smooth surface to achieve the desired flaky texture.
  2. Even heat distribution: Baking paper helps to distribute heat evenly during the baking process, ensuring that the strudel cooks uniformly. This is crucial for achieving a golden-brown crust and a tender, cooked filling. Without baking paper, the strudel may stick to the baking sheet, resulting in uneven cooking and a less-than-perfect appearance.
  3. Easy cleanup: Cleaning up after baking can be a hassle, especially when dealing with sticky dough and fillings. Baking paper eliminates the need for scrubbing and soaking the baking sheet, as it can simply be discarded after use. This saves time and effort, making the baking process more enjoyable.

  1. Quality of the baking paper: Not all baking papers are created equal. It's important to choose a high-quality baking paper roll that is heat-resistant and non-stick. Look for baking paper that is specifically designed for baking and cooking, and avoid using paper that is not intended for this purpose, as it may not withstand the high temperatures and could potentially release harmful chemicals.
  2. Size of the baking paper: When making strudels, it's important to choose a baking paper roll that is large enough to accommodate the size of the strudel. The paper should be long enough to roll the strudel dough and wide enough to cover the baking sheet. If the paper is too small, the strudel may not fit properly, and if it's too large, it may bunch up or tear during the rolling process.
  3. Greasing the baking paper: While baking paper is non-stick, it's still a good idea to lightly grease the paper before using it to prevent the dough from sticking even more. You can use a small amount of butter, oil, or cooking spray to grease the paper. This will ensure that the strudel slides off the paper easily after baking.
  4. Handling the baking paper: When working with baking paper, it's important to handle it carefully to avoid tearing or wrinkling. Make sure to unroll the paper smoothly and lay it flat on the baking sheet. If the paper is wrinkled or creased, it may affect the evenness of the strudel and cause it to cook unevenly.
